Comidoc Analysis

Sector-Specific Supply Chain Analysis via Excel

Strengths

Industry-Specific Case Studies

The curriculum is organized into distinct sectors including Retail, FMCG, SMCG, and Commodity to provide varied business analysis examples.

Excel-Integrated Modeling

Lessons integrate Excel for practical applications such as warehouse optimization, tariff analysis, and factory location cost comparisons.

Comidoc verdict

Applying supply chain optimization techniques across several major industries involves using Excel-based financial modeling. The strength of the curriculum lies in its practical, sector-specific examples that simulate real-world consulting scenarios, such as capacity management and cost comparisons.

Instructional delivery may present challenges for some learners. One signal from late 2023 suggests that the pacing can feel rushed or lacks the necessary depth to explain the underlying logic behind certain Excel operations; however, the displayed update date of July 2026 does not prove these issues were corrected. This makes the course most suitable for learners who are comfortable with self-directed technical troubleshooting and have a baseline of Excel proficiency.
